[xxhash] For the streaming tests, randomly select the size to use.
Randomize size used with `update`. It'll print "Using user-selected seed {18109872483301276539,2000259725719371} for update size randomness." If a streaming test then fails, you can repeat it using: `odin run . -define:RAND_STATE=18109872483301276539 -define:RAND_INC=2000259725719371`
